Two core emphases in her work are emotional regulation and cognitive reframing. Emotional regulation work involves learning ways to notice and manage strong feelings with clearer strategies and coping tools. Cognitive reframing focuses on identifying negative thought patterns and exploring alternative perspectives that reduce self-criticism and support healthier self-view.
